Populist Party of Kirlawa[?]
This page contains information about the Populist Party of Kirlawa.
This party is inactive.
Details
User[?]: Ryan_Owens
Nation[?]: Poblacht na Choiarlabhan (Kirlawa)
Seats[?] in Dáil Choiarlabhan[?]: 0
Color[?]:
Description[?]:
The Populist Party of Kirlawa is a populist party meaning they are for the most popular action in the country. Their Leader is Ryan Owens and he is also their President. They recently announced that they would not be running a candidate for the First Citizen. |
